Inspection history
4 visits, newest first
Violations found and a warning issued, with a return visit required. 6 recorded, 1 high priority.
Food with mold-like growth. See stop sale. Observed pint of strawberries with mold on it in reach in cooler in the kitchen, owner discarded.
No chemical test kit provided when using sanitizer at three-compartment sink/warewashing machine or wiping cloths.
No currently certified food service manager on duty with four or more employees engaged in food preparation/handling. A list of accredited food manager certification examination providers can be found at http://www.myfloridalicense.com/DBPR/hotels-restaurants/food-lodging/food-manager/ Observed no certified food manager with a staff of 7, by end of inspection certified food manager Y. No proof of required state approved employee training provided for any employees. To order approved program food safety material, call DBPR contracted provider: Florida Restaurant and Lodging Association (SafeStaff) 866-372-7233.

Ready-to-eat, time/temperature control for safety food prepared onsite and held more than 24 hours not properly date marked. Observed pans of taco meat made on 7/16/26 not date marked in reach in cooler in the kitchen.
No suitable facilities provided to store employee clothing and other possessions. Observed a bike by the reach in freezer in the kitchen, employee moved.
Portable fire extinguisher gauge in red zone. For reporting purposes only. Observed fire extinguisher by front door in the red.
Met inspection standards. 11 violations recorded, none serious enough to require a return visit.

Raw animal food stored over/not properly separated from ready-to-eat food. Observed raw hard shell eggs over a container of condensed milk in the reach in cooler in the kitchen, employee moved eggs to the bottom shelf.
Raw animal foods not properly separated from each other in holding unit based upon minimum required cooking temperature. Observed raw chicken stored over raw pork in the reach in cooler in the kitchen, owner placed raw chicken on bottom shelve.
No paper towels or mechanical hand drying device provided at handwash sink. Observed no towels at hand wash sink in the kitchen next to the 3-compartment sink.
Ready-to-eat, time/temperature control for safety food prepared onsite and held more than 24 hours not properly date marked. Observed shrimp enchiladas and a pan of ground beef in the reach in cooler not labeled or date marked, owner stated was made yesterday morning, owner labeled and date marked.
Current Hotel and Restaurant license not displayed.
Employee beverage container on a food preparation table or over/next to clean equipment/utensils. Observed employees drink on the prep table in the kitchen, employee moved.
Food stored on floor. Observed a case of water bottles on the floor, owner picked up.
Interior of oven/microwave has accumulation of black substance/grease/food debris. Observed microwave on shelf in the kitchen soiled with food debris.
No conspicuously located ambient air temperature thermometer in holding unit. Observed no ambient thermometer in the front reach in cooler at the front counter.
No suitable facilities provided to store employee clothing and other possessions. Observed scooter in the dry storage area with dry food and cans, owner moved the scooter to a different location.
Nonfood-contact surface soiled with grease, food debris, dirt, slime or dust. Observed hoods soiled with grease.
Met inspection standards. 10 violations recorded, none serious enough to require a return visit.

Raw animal food stored over/not properly separated from ready-to-eat food. Observed a pan of raw chicken over ready to eat sausage links and green peppers in the reach in cooler, employee moved.
Employee applied hand antiseptic in place of washing hands as required. Observed the cook breaking hard raw shell eggs and preparing a plate of cooked chicken without hand washing, educated the employee on handwashing through the owner, employee washed hands.
No written procedures available for use of time as a public health control to hold time/temperature control for safety food. Observed sub sandwiches out on the counter at room temperature, no written plan. Printed a copy of written procedures for owner went over.
Ready-to-eat, time/temperature control for safety food prepared onsite and held more than 24 hours not properly date marked. Observed bbq pork in the reach in cooler made the day before and not date marked.
Water with a temperature of least 85 degrees Fahrenheit not provided/shut off at employee handwash sink. Observed handwashing sink next to 3-compartment sink no hot water.
Current Hotel and Restaurant license not displayed.
Drain cover(s) missing. Drain cover missing under 3-compartment sink.
Employee personal items stored in or above a food preparation area, food, clean equipment and utensils, or single-service items. Observed employees purse and phone next to food in the dry storage area.
Employee wearing jewelry other than a plain ring on their hands/arms while preparing food. Observed an employee with a watch on in a food prep area preparing orders.
Food stored on floor. Observed bags of rice and onions on the floor in the dry storage area.
Met inspection standards. 1 violations recorded, none serious enough to require a return visit.

Drain cover(s) missing. Observed drain cover missing under three compartment sink.
This record follows the licence, not the owner. Restaurants change hands and the licence history normally does not, so an older entry may describe people who no longer run the place. Every inspection above links to the state's own report. Something wrong? Tell us.
